The President of the United States of America, authorized by Act of Congress July 9, 1918, takes pleasure in presenting the Silver Star to Brigadier General Stafford LeRoy Irwin (ASN: 0-3803), United States Army, for gallantry in action while serving as Commanding General of the Division Artillery, 9th Infantry Division, in action against the enemy in North Africa, in 1943. Placed in command of all artillery support in the Thala sector of the Tunisian line on 21 February 1943, Brigadier General Irwin arrived there after dark without prior reconnaissance and with limited information about the situation. He established his command post and observation post in front of all support and refused to quit his post even after 12 hours of terrific artillery shelling of his observation post. He accomplished the mission given him and his coolness and ability gave the units confidence in themselves and contributed to the success of the battle. The gallant actions and dedicated devotion to duty demonstrated by Brigadier General Irwin, without regard for his own life, were in keeping with the highest traditions of military service and reflect great credit upon himself and the United States Army.

    (Citation Needed) – SYNOPSIS: Major General Stafford LeRoy Irwin (ASN: 0-3803), United States Army, was awarded the Legion of Merit for exceptionally meritorious conduct in the performance of outstanding services to the Government of the United States as Commanding General, Artillery, 9th Infantry Division, from 1942 to 1943.

    (Citation Needed) – SYNOPSIS: The President of the United States of America, authorized by Act of Congress July 9, 1918, takes pleasure in presenting the Army Distinguished Service Medal to Major General Stafford LeRoy Irwin (ASN: 0-3803), United States Army, for exceptionally meritorious and distinguished services to the Government of the United States, in a duty of great responsibility as Commanding General, XII Corps, in 1945. The singularly distinctive accomplishments of General Irwin and his dedicated contributions in the service of his country reflect the highest credit upon himself and the United States Army.
